About cyclohept-4-en-1-amine;hydrochloride

cyclohept-4-en-1-amine;hydrochloride (PubChem CID 23321004) has the molecular formula C7H14ClN and a molecular weight of 147.65 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is cyclohept-4-en-1-amine;hydrochloride.
